Bill of Materials

Table 7-1 lists the bill of materials for the INA226EVM.

Table 7-1 Bill of Materials: INA226EVM
ITEM NO. REF DES DESCRIPTION VENDOR/MFR PART NUMBER
1 R5, R6 Resistor, 10 kΩ 1/10W 5% 0603 SMD Stackpole Electronics RMCF0603JT10K0
2 R3, R4 Resistor, 300 Ω 1/10W 5% 0603 SMD Panasonic ERJ-3GEYJ301V
3 R1, R2 Resistor, 0.0 Ω 1/10W 0603 SMD Stackpole Electronics RMCF0603ZT0R00
4 C2 Capacitor, Tantalum 4.7 μF 35V 10% SM AVX Corp. TAJC475K035RNJ
5 C3, C4 Capacitor, Ceramic .10 μF 25V X7R 10% 0603 TDK Corp. C1608X7R1E104K
6 D1, D2 LED Green Wide Angle 0603 SMD Panasonic LNJ3W0C83RA
7 U1 INA226 Texas Instruments
8 Jumpers All Connector, Header 50-Position .100" SGL Gold Samtec TSW-150-07-G-S
9 Jumpers All Shunt LP w/Handle 2-Pos 30AU Tyco Electronics 881545-2
10 Test Points All PC Test Point Compact SMT Keystone Electronics 5016
11 T1 3-Block Terminal 3.5 mm On Shore Technology Inc ED555/3DS
12 T2, T3, T4 2-Block Terminal 3.5 mm On Shore Technology Inc ED555/2DS
13 Bumpons Bumpon Hemisphere .50 x.14 Clear 3M SJ-5312 (CLEAR)
14 J1 Connector, Socket RT Angle 1-Position .050 Mill-Max Manufacturing 851-93-10-20-001000
